New Account Security At ArtemisBet

  • Strong password: Use 14+ characters with a mix of upper- and lower-case letters, numbers, and symbols. Avoid names, birthdays, and reused passwords from email or social accounts. A password manager can generate and store a unique password for ArtemisBet.
  • 2FA: Turn on two-factor authentication in account security settings and use an authenticator app (time-based one-time codes). Backup codes should be saved offline, and SMS should stay as a fallback option if the app is unavailable.
  • Login notifications: Enable alerts for new logins and password changes. ArtemisBet sends a notification when a sign-in comes from a new device, browser, or location, so you can react fast by changing the password and ending active sessions.
  • Data protection: ArtemisBet encrypts account traffic with HTTPS and restricts access to personal details to verified account functions like KYC and payments. The platform separates identity checks from public profile data and keeps verification documents in access-controlled storage with audit logs.
